About Driffle :
Driffle is a global digital goods marketplace specializing in digital gaming products, including games, gift cards, DLCs and more across 140 countries. We offer a convenient and diverse selection, from the newest release to timeless classics, all in one place.
About the Role :
At Driffle, we are building scalable platforms that power digital products across gaming and
E-commerce. As a Full Stack Developer, you’ll be responsible for designing, developing, and maintaining end-to-end features, from intuitive user interfaces to performant backend APIs and databases.
Key Responsibilities :
- Develop, test, and deploy web applications using Next.js / React on the frontend and Node.js / NestJS / Fastify on the backend.
- Work with databases like MySQL / MongoDB / PostgreSQL for scalable storage.
- Build and consume RESTful APIs.
- Ensure type-safe development using TypeScript across the stack.
- Collaborate with product, design, and QA teams to deliver high-quality features.
- Write clean, maintainable, and well-documented code with proper testing (unit / integration).
- Optimize performance, security, and scalability of applications.
- Participate in code reviews.
- Work with CI / CD pipelines and modern deployment environments (AWS, Vercel, Docker, Kubernetes).
Requirements :
2–5 years of professional experience in full-stack development.Strong knowledge of JavaScript / TypeScript.Proficiency with React / Next.js for frontend development.Hands-on experience with Node.js frameworks (NestJS, Fastify, or Express).Strong understanding of databases (SQL and NoSQL).Familiarity with state management (Redux Toolkit, React Query, or similar).Experience with REST APIs.Strong debugging, problem-solving, and analytical skills.Familiarity with version control (Git) and collaborative workflows (GitHub / GitLab).Added Advantage :
Experience with monorepo setups (Turborepo, Nx, Lerna).Knowledge of search technologies like Meilisearch / Elasticsearch.Exposure to microservices or serverless architectures (AWS Lambda).Understanding of DevOps practices (Docker, Kubernetes, CI / CD).Experience in performance optimization and scaling applications.Interest in gaming, fintech, or digital marketplaces.If you are passionate about technology and building end-to-end solutions, we would love to hear from you. Apply now!